		<description><![CDATA[Union County, NC Sports News
<p>Daniel Gregorich and Will Robinson win state wrestling titles. Daniel and Will are the first two students from Central Academy to win State Championships since the school started in 2006. Central Academy&#8217;s wrestling program is only three years old.   </p>

		<description><![CDATA[<p>For three straight years, Prakash Mishra of Marvin said he’d never made it past his class spelling bee. There was always one word that stumped him.</p>
<p>But this year, the Marvin Ridge Middle seventh grader not only won his class bee, but also a school-wide spelling contest. Then county.</p>

Union County, NC Sports News
<p>Tuesday March 16th, 2010 at 3:30pm, Michelle Brown, Senior at Parkwood High will sign her letter of intent to play Soccer for Francis Marion University. Brown is a two-time All Region, All Conference and All Union County Soccer player selection as well as a four-year varsity basketball player. </p>
